How much do cafe ass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for cafe assistant in Washington is $17.41,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.24 and $19.04 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a cafe assistant do?

A cafe assistant supports the daily operations of a cafe or coffee shop. As a cafe assistant, your job duties may include taking food and beverage orders, stocking pastry displays and other inventory, and cleaning the facility. You may also make simple drinks and be trained to use an espresso machine. Although there are minimal qualifications to become a cafe assistant, you need strong customer service, communication, and multi-tasking skills, as well as attention to detail. Employers typically provide on-the-job training in this entry-level role, which can help you gain valuable career experience in the service indust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a cafe ass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Cafe Assistant, you generally need experience in food preparation, basic food hygiene knowledge, and strong customer service skills, often supported by a food safety certificate.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, coffee machines, and inventory management tools is typically required. Excellent communication, teamwork, and the ability to remain calm under pressure help you stand out in this role. These skills are crucial for delivering efficient service, maintaining food safety standards, and ensuring a positive customer experience in a busy cafe environment.

What are some common challenges faced by cafe assistants and how can they be managed effectively?

Cafe Assistants often encounter challenges such as handling busy rush hours, maintaining excellent customer service under pressure, and balancing multiple tasks like operating the register, preparing drinks, and restocking supplies. Effective time management, strong communication skills, and teamwork are crucial in overcoming these challenges. Many cafes provide training and encourage a supportive environment, where staff members help each other during peak periods, making it easier to manage high workloads and provide a positive customer experience.

What is the difference between Cafe Assistant vs Barista?

AspectCafe AssistantBarista
CredentialsNone required, some experience helpfulFood safety certification often preferred
Work EnvironmentGeneral cafe duties, customer servicePreparing coffee, espresso, and beverages
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in cafes, restaurants, cateringPrimarily in coffee shops and specialty cafes
Search & Comparison IntentLooking for general cafe support rolesInterested in coffee preparation skills

While both roles work in cafes, a Cafe Assistant provides general support including customer service and cleaning, whereas a Barista specializes in coffee and beverage preparation. The roles often overlap, but Baristas typically require specific coffee-making skills and certifications. How to get a cafe assistant job with no experience?

To get a cafe assistant job with no experience, focus on demonstrating good communication skills, a positive attitude, and a willingness to learn. Highlight any customer service or teamwork experience on your resume, and consider volunteering or taking short training courses to build relevant skills. Employers often value reliability and enthusiasm, especially for entry-level positions.

The year was 1997. The place, a little town in southern Utah called St. George. A lovely couple named Steve and Patricia Stanley started a restaurant called Cafe Rio Mexican Grill. Cafe Rio served authentic dishes derived from inspired recipes and traditional cooking of Northern Mexico’s Rio Grande region, Southern Texas, and New Mexico. Central to every bite was the belief that every ingredient must be fresh and made fresh to order. And you know what? People loved it. They couldn’t get enough of it. So much so, that one restaurant became six. In 2004, these six little restaurants caught the attention of a fine gentleman named Bob Nilsen. He purchased Cafe Rio from the Stanleys with the idea of spreading the love of making this fresh Mexican food to everyone in and around Utah and beyond.
